On Tue, Dec 20, 2011 at 02:13:38PM -0800, Stephen Warren wrote:

> There have been discussions before re: GPIOs and interrupts that creating
> a global namespace for them was a mistake. This new PWM API does the same
> thing. Is there an issue here?

It is an issue with the PWM API but as the PWM API already exists
(without a generic implementation) it's kind of out of scope to fix that
- it'd be a big churn to do along with providing standard code.
